…-spec This pulls in some improvements from the riscv-debug-spec repo, and cleans up the licensing (riscv-debug-spec changed the license to dual CC-BY-4.0 and BSD-2-Clause specifically to make sure the generated debug_defines files don't conflict with OpenOCD licensing) Signed-off-by: Bernhard Rosenkränzer <bero@baylibre.com>

I believe INFO is more appropriate here, since this is completely normal from the debugger's point of view.
There was a problem hiding this comment.
I am sorry but would like to disagree.
Even though this is not an error of OpenOCD or of the debug transport (JTAG adapter or similar), it is situation that is clearly exceptional and requires user attention. As such, it should be prominently displayed to the user. So a warning is in my opinion warranted here.
